Tree Root Pipe Damage Water Removal Cost In Peabody, MA
The cost of tree root pipe damage water removal in Peabody, MA, varies based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. These estimates are based on real-world costs and can vary depending on your specific situation. Our technicians will assess the damage and provide a customized quote for your service.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and drying | $500 – $2,500 | The size of the affected area and the severity of the damage. |
| Pipe repair or replacement | $1,000 – $5,000 | The type and size of the pipe, as well as the extent of the damage. |
| Structural repair or reconstruction | $2,000 – $10,000 | The extent of the damage and the type of materials needed for repair. |
| Debris removal and disposal | $500 – $2,000 | The amount of debris and the type of materials involved. |
| Final inspection and cleaning | $200 – $1,000 | The extent of the damage and the type of materials involved. |
| Insurance claims processing | $0 – $500 | The complexity of the claim and the level of documentation required. |
